Description

The Purpose of this Prior Information Notice is to notify the market of Southampton City Council (the "Council") in partnership with Hampshire and Isle of Wight Integrated Commissioning Board's intention to re-open the tender opportunity by inviting suitably experienced and qualified Providers to submit a tender for the Innovative Platform for Home Based Services ("The Platform") more specifically for the provision of Home Care, Live-In Care, Continuing Health Care(CHC) and Complex Care for Adults and Continuing Care (CC) and Complex Care for Children, Bridging Services, and Extra Care in accordance with the overarching and lot specific service specifications (Volume Two of the tender documentation). Please note that the council has previously advertised this tender opportunity via Contracts Finder and via PIN (Prior Information Notice) reference EC09-01-3216 published 10th February 2023. This notice now replaces the original PIN that was published. The Council is subsequently communicating/clarifying intended timescales for evaluation of tenders for the remaining term of the framework, please note that this is applicable for existing providers who have already been appointed to the framework for either a change to a current offer or submission of a new tender application (for example for additional branch(es) to be added to the Platform or for existing branch (es) to deliver additional lots) and new/perspective providers. Please refer to the tender for further information and documents and we recommend you review information relating to - how the platform will work, contract management and award documents. We would like to advise that when a new tender is submitted it will be evaluated via an evaluation panel on behalf of the Council, during the following months of February, May, August and November and that this pattern will be repeated throughout the term of the framework. Please note for tenders to be evaluated during these months, tenders must be received prior to the last working day of the month, all further tenders received after this date will be evaluated during the next period of evaluation. Lot 1 - Homecare Lot 2 - Live in Care Services Lot 3 - Continuing Health Care (CHC) and Complex Care for Adults and Continuing Care (CC) and Complex Care for Children Lot 4 - Bridging Services Lot 5 - Extra Care

Other Information

The contract opportunity is divided into five lots which reflect the Services to be delivered under the Platform. It is anticipated that the platform will operate for at least ten years; however, the platform could run beyond this term for a further period of ten years (5th June 2023 - 4th June 2043). The operation of the Platform will be reviewed by the Authority, Platform at a minimum of every three (3), five (5), eight (8) and ten (10) years of its ten (10) year cycle(s). Please note that the platform (the Council's arrangement for the procurement of Services for the Innovative Platform for Home Based Services) commenced with effect from 5th June 2023, and is currently operating. This notice relates to re-opening the tender opportunity for new-perspective applicants. "Provider Commencement Date" This is the date that a Provider is officially awarded onto the Platform. "Platform Commencement Date" This is the date the Platform commences and is open for awarding Orders There is no limit to the number of providers who can be awarded onto to the Platform insofar as the requirements of the Authority are met. The Authority reserves the right to modify the platform during its operation. The Authority also reserves the right to terminate the operation of the platform at anytime. Please refer to Volume One, Schedule 1 of the ITT (Invitation to Tender) documentation for further information. Providers can express an interest to join the platform or complete and submit the online questionnaire associated to this tendering opportunity at any time during the lifetime of the platform.
